Southwest Madison township is located in Perry County, Pennsylvania. Southwest Madison township has a 2026 population of 1,069. Southwest Madison township is currently growing at a rate of 1.14% annually and its population has increased by 4.8% since the most recent census, which recorded a population of 1,020 in 2020.
The median household income in Southwest Madison township is $92,727 with a poverty rate of 8.35%. The median age in Southwest Madison township is 33.1 years: 33.7 years for males, and 33 years for females. For every 100 females there are 105.8 males.
